Abstract

A process is disclosed for consolidating and coating an air-core coil (3) with a winding made of naked electroconductive cables (5) made of twisted wires of substantially rectangular cross-section wound one or several times. A liquid duroplastic synthetic resin mixture is poured on the upper end of the pre-dried coil of the air-core coil rotated around its vertical axis in an impregnating station and flows downwards along the inner and outer surfaces of the coil, if required also between the layers of the coil winding, partially entering the intermediate spaces between the wires of which the conductive cable (5) is composed. The excess of synthetic resin mixture is collected and re-used, and the air-core coil (3) is then cured at a higher temperature. A device for carrying out the process has a chain conveyor system which moves hanging treatment units constituted of a revolving ring (10) to which is secured the air-core coil (3) between several working or processing stations. In the impregnating station (2) the revolving ring (10) is coupled to a driving device (21) in order to rotate the air-core coil (3).
